分布式存储如何支持数据中心?探讨数据etl的核心价值

阅读人数:148预计阅读时长:5 min

在当今数字化转型的浪潮中,企业面临着如何高效管理和利用海量数据的挑战。分布式存储和数据ETL(Extract, Transform, Load)技术正是解决这一挑战的利器。分布式存储以其独特的架构,为数据中心的高效运作提供了基础,而数据ETL则扮演着将数据转化为可用信息的关键角色。本文将深入探讨分布式存储对数据中心的支持,以及数据ETL的核心价值。

分布式存储如何支持数据中心?探讨数据etl的核心价值

🌐 一、分布式存储如何支持数据中心?

分布式存储是一种通过网络将数据分布在多台服务器上的技术,这种架构不仅提高了数据存取的效率,还增强了数据的可靠性和可用性。下面我们将从三个方面探讨分布式存储对数据中心的支持。

1. 数据冗余与可靠性

数据中心的核心任务之一是确保数据的安全性和可用性。分布式存储通过数据冗余技术,实现数据的多副本存储,确保单点故障不会导致数据丢失。每当数据被写入分布式存储时,它会被复制到多个节点上。即便某一节点发生故障,数据仍然可以从其它节点获取,这大大提高了数据的可靠性。

数据冗余的优势在于:

  • 提高数据的安全性,防止数据丢失。
  • 增强数据的访问速度,通过并行访问提高读取效率。
  • 提供更好的数据恢复能力,支持自动故障恢复。
优势类别 描述 实现方式
安全性 防止数据丢失 多副本存储
访问速度 提高读取效率 并行访问
恢复能力 自动恢复故障 自动故障恢复

在某些情况下,企业需要快速恢复数据,分布式存储的故障恢复机制能够在最短的时间内重新构建数据集。这种机制对于企业的业务连续性至关重要。

2. 可扩展性和灵活性

数据中心的需求是不断变化的,分布式存储提供了极大的可扩展性,可以根据需求动态增加或减少存储节点。传统的集中式存储系统在扩展时往往需要停机和复杂的配置,而分布式存储则通过其灵活的架构,支持在线扩展,几乎不影响系统的正常运行。

分布式存储的可扩展性体现在:

  • 动态适应数据增长,轻松扩展存储容量。
  • 灵活配置存储节点,根据业务需求调整资源分配。
  • 支持异构环境,兼容不同类型的硬件设备。

企业可以根据业务增长情况,灵活地调整存储资源,而不必担心系统的兼容性和性能问题。这种灵活性使得数据中心能够快速响应市场变化,提高业务的敏捷性。

3. 成本效益与资源优化

分布式存储不仅在技术层面提供了支持,更是通过优化资源利用,降低了企业的运维成本。相比传统存储系统,分布式存储能够利用廉价的硬件设备,构建高效的存储网络,这大大降低了硬件成本。

大数据分析

成本效益的表现在于:

  • 利用廉价硬件设备,降低存储成本。
  • 减少运维开销,简化管理流程。
  • 提高硬件利用率,优化资源分配。
  • 通过软件定义存储,减少对昂贵专有硬件的依赖。
  • 自动化管理,降低人工运维成本。
  • 提高存储利用率,减少闲置资源。

分布式存储的这些优势为数据中心提供了更高的性价比,使得企业能够以较低的成本获得更高的存储能力。

🔄 二、探讨数据ETL的核心价值

数据ETL是数据处理中不可或缺的一部分,它负责将原始数据提取、转换为适合分析的格式,并加载到目标系统中。数据ETL的价值不仅仅在于数据整合,更在于通过数据转化,赋能企业的决策和业务发展。

1. 数据清洗与标准化

在ETL过程中,数据清洗是第一步,也是最重要的一步。原始数据通常来自不同的来源,格式不统一,质量参差不齐。数据清洗的目的是去除数据中的错误、重复和不一致,确保数据的准确性和完整性。

数据清洗的目标包括:

  • 去除错误数据,保证数据准确性。
  • 删除重复记录,确保数据唯一性。
  • 统一数据格式,提升数据一致性。
清洗任务 目标 方法
去除错误 确保准确 数据验证
删除重复 保证唯一 数据去重
统一格式 提升一致 格式转换

清洗后的数据需要进行标准化处理,以便于后续的分析和处理。标准化的数据不仅提高了数据的可用性,也为数据分析提供了更高的效率和准确性。

2. 数据转换与集成

数据转换是ETL过程中的核心任务,它将清洗后的数据转化为分析所需的格式。这一过程包括数据聚合、数据分组、数据筛选等操作。数据转换的目的是将数据转化为信息,为企业的决策提供支持。

数据转换的意义在于:

  • 提供丰富的分析维度,支持多角度数据分析。
  • 增强数据的关联性,揭示数据之间的内在联系。
  • 提高数据的可读性,简化分析过程。
  • 数据聚合:汇总数据,提供总览视图。
  • 数据分组:按类别整理,支持分层分析。
  • 数据筛选:提取关键信息,聚焦分析重点。

在数据转换的过程中,FineDataLink等工具提供了便捷的低代码解决方案,用户可以通过简单的配置实现复杂的数据转换任务,极大提高了数据处理的效率。

3. 数据加载与应用

数据加载是ETL过程的最后一步,也是数据价值实现的关键一步。经过转换的数据需要被加载到目标系统中,如数据仓库、数据湖等,为企业的业务应用提供支持。

数据加载的目标包括:

  • 快速加载数据,支持实时分析。
  • 确保数据一致性,提高分析的准确性。
  • 优化加载流程,提升系统性能。
加载任务 目标 方法
快速加载 支持实时 分批加载
保证一致 提高准确 数据校验
优化流程 提升性能 并行加载

数据加载完成后,企业可以利用这些数据进行多种业务应用,如商业智能分析、机器学习模型训练、实时监控等。通过优化的数据加载流程,企业能够更快地获取数据洞察,提高决策效率。

📝 结论

分布式存储与数据ETL技术共同为数据中心和企业的数据管理提供了强有力的支持。通过分布式存储,数据中心能够实现高效的数据管理和资源优化,而数据ETL则为企业的数据分析和决策提供了坚实的基础。在这个信息爆炸的时代,企业必须充分利用这些技术工具,才能在竞争中脱颖而出。FineDataLink作为一款国产的低代码ETL工具,为企业提供了高效、实用的解决方案,助力企业实现数字化转型。

参考文献:

  1. "Distributed Systems: Principles and Paradigms" by Andrew S. Tanenbaum
  2. "Data Warehousing in the Age of Big Data" by Krish Krishnan
  3. "ETL with Azure Cookbook" by Christian Coté

    本文相关FAQs

🚀 分布式存储在数据中心有哪些优势?

许多老板都在谈论云计算和分布式存储,但作为技术人员,我们到底应该如何看待分布式存储在数据中心的实际应用呢?有没有大佬能详细解释一下它到底能提供哪些具体优势?为什么企业越来越倾向于这种架构?


分布式存储已经成为现代数据中心架构的重要组成部分。它不仅仅是一个流行的概念,而是解决了一系列实际问题。首先,分布式存储通过将数据分散存储在多个节点上,提供了极高的冗余和可靠性。这意味着即使某个节点发生故障,数据也不会丢失,因为其他节点可以无缝接管任务。企业不再需要担心单点故障导致的数据丢失或服务中断。

其次,分布式存储的可扩展性是其最大的优势之一。传统的数据中心在处理数据增长时可能会面临存储瓶颈,而分布式存储可以轻松处理数据的指数级增长。通过增加存储节点,企业可以在不影响系统性能的情况下扩展存储能力,这对于数据量不断增长的企业来说是至关重要的。

此外,分布式存储在性能方面也表现优异。通过并行处理,读取和写入速度显著提升,满足了企业对实时数据处理的需求。分布式存储还支持地理分布,这对于拥有全球业务的企业来说非常有利,能够确保在不同地理位置的用户都能享受到快速的数据访问。

在选择分布式存储解决方案时,企业需要考虑自身需求,例如数据量级、访问频率以及预算等。市场上有许多分布式存储产品可供选择,如Hadoop、Ceph等,它们各有优劣,企业应根据具体业务场景进行选择。


🔄 数据中心如何实施高效的数据ETL流程?

老板要求我们优化数据中心的数据处理流程,但ETL过程总是瓶颈。有没有一种更高效的方式来处理数据ETL?我们该如何实施?


在数据中心,效率低下的ETL流程(提取、转换和加载)常常成为数据处理的瓶颈。为了提高效率,企业首先要重新审视现有的ETL架构。传统的批处理方式虽然可靠,但在对实时性要求较高的场景中显得力不从心。许多企业开始转向流处理技术,例如Apache Kafka和Apache Flink,它们提供了实时数据处理能力,显著减少了延迟。

然而,实时处理技术的实施并不是一蹴而就。企业需要评估现有的数据架构,确保其能够支持流处理的要求。这包括重新设计数据管道、优化数据源的连接以及选择合适的工具。比如,使用Apache Kafka可以实时消费数据,然后通过Flink进行实时分析和处理,最终将结果推送到数据仓库或BI工具中。

在选择工具时,企业需要考虑其可扩展性、兼容性和社区支持。对于一些企业来说,低代码平台如FineDataLink(FDL)可能是一个理想的选择。FDL简化了实时数据集成的复杂性,用户无需深入了解技术细节即可配置复杂的ETL流程。通过FDL,企业可以快速实现数据的实时提取、转换和加载,满足业务的快速变化需求。

为了确保ETL流程的成功实施,企业还需要进行全面的测试和监控。通过持续监控数据流和处理性能,企业可以及时发现瓶颈并进行优化。数据治理在这一过程中也扮演着重要角色,确保数据质量和一致性。

对于企业而言,选择适合的ETL工具和架构是提高数据处理效率的关键。通过合理的规划和实施,企业可以显著缩短数据处理时间,提升数据中心的整体效率。

FineDataLink体验Demo


📊 数据ETL的核心价值体现在哪些方面?

了解了ETL流程后,企业如何确保其为我们带来最大价值?有没有具体的指标或案例来验证ETL的核心价值?


数据ETL的核心价值体现在多个方面,对于企业而言,它不仅仅是一个数据处理过程,而是价值创造的关键环节。首先,ETL流程确保了数据的清洗和转换,使得数据可以被统一且有效地分析。这对于企业做出基于数据的决策至关重要。通过统一的数据格式和结构,企业能够更准确地进行数据分析,进而做出更明智的商业决策。

其次,经过ETL处理的数据更具一致性和可靠性。数据清洗步骤能过滤掉噪音和冗余信息,确保数据质量。这种高质量的数据能够帮助企业减少决策失误,提高运营效率。以一家零售企业为例,通过优化ETL流程,将不同来源的数据进行整合,创建一个全面的客户画像,帮助企业制定精准的营销策略。

ETL的另一个重要价值是其对数据治理的支持。通过明确的数据流和转换规则,企业可以更好地管理数据流动,确保数据安全和合规。尤其是在数据保护法规日益严格的今天,良好的数据治理可以帮助企业避免法律风险。

为了最大化ETL的价值,企业应该设定明确的指标来评估ETL的有效性。这些指标包括数据处理速度、数据质量、系统稳定性和用户满意度等。通过这些指标,企业可以持续优化ETL流程,确保其能够支持业务增长。

数据分析工具

此外,企业还可以通过具体案例来验证ETL的价值。例如,一家金融公司通过优化其ETL流程,显著提高了交易数据分析的速度和准确性,帮助其在竞争中脱颖而出。这些成功案例不仅展示了ETL的价值,也为其他企业提供了可借鉴的经验。

总之,数据ETL不仅仅是技术上的需求,更是企业价值创造的重要工具。通过合理的实施和持续优化,企业能够充分发挥ETL的潜力,支持业务的长远发展。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

帆软软件深耕数字行业,能够基于强大的底层数据仓库与数据集成技术,为企业梳理指标体系,建立全面、便捷、直观的经营、财务、绩效、风险和监管一体化的报表系统与数据分析平台,并为各业务部门人员及领导提供PC端、移动端等可视化大屏查看方式,有效提高工作效率与需求响应速度。若想了解更多产品信息,您可以访问下方链接,或点击组件,快速获得免费的产品试用、同行业标杆案例,以及帆软为您企业量身定制的企业数字化建设解决方案。

评论区

Avatar for SmartPageX
SmartPageX

文章写得非常透彻,对分布式存储的解释很清晰。我特别喜欢ETL部分的分析,期待更多关于具体实施的案例分享。

2025年7月28日
点赞
赞 (149)
电话咨询图标电话咨询icon产品激活iconicon在线咨询